I've said it before and I'll say it again. It's for King fans. I, being a King fan, read the short story, loved it, and then watched the pretty good film adaption. The movie, for non-King fans to know, has little to no gore and really isn't scary. The acting is shitty. But that's what I've grown to love about King movies, and this definately feels like a King movie is supposed to feel.

Well, I watched it last night and thought it was great. I wouldnt say the acting was that bad...certainly better than in most King adaptions. John Jackson reminds me of a younger Johnny Depp...

Anyway, the plot was pretty interesting, the ending was great, and I really like David Arquette's character. It was also a nice touch how his "consience" was portrayed as an actual person. Overall it's a pretty good flick, I recomend it.
